    I took mine to the dealer and was told there’s a TSB for it and the parts are in back order. They’re gonna be replacing the front brakes but not the rear. Definitely recommend you mention it to them or else the dealership wouldn’t have even looked at the brakes when I came in for an oil change.

    mine is a 23 hybrid for what it’s worth
